Classic Smooth Hummus
This classic smooth hummus is the epitome of what hummus should be—creamy, rich, and full of garlicky goodness. With tahini, lemon juice, and just the right amount of garlic, this recipe offers a perfect balance of flavors that dance on your taste buds.
What makes this recipe special is its use of high-quality tahini and a blending method that ensures the creamiest texture possible. By soaking and peeling the chickpeas before blending, the hummus achieves an ultra-smooth consistency that is often missing in store-bought versions. The extra step may seem tedious, but the result is a silky texture that makes it worth every minute.
Not only does this hummus make an excellent dip for veggies and pita, but it also doubles as a delicious spread for sandwiches. It’s a crowd-pleaser at parties and a staple in any Mediterranean-inspired meal.
Roasted Red Pepper Hummus
If you’re a fan of a little sweetness and smokiness in your dips, roasted red pepper hummus is your go-to. The addition of roasted red peppers gives this hummus a vibrant color and a slightly sweet, smoky flavor that is simply irresistible.
The secret to this recipe’s popularity lies in the roasting process, which brings out the natural sugars in the peppers, adding a depth of flavor that complements the creamy base of chickpeas and tahini. By roasting the peppers until they are slightly charred, you’re adding a complex, smoky layer that elevates the hummus to a whole new level.
This hummus is not only great with pita chips but also works wonders as a spread in wraps and sandwiches. Its balanced flavor profile makes it versatile enough to pair with a variety of dishes, adding a burst of color and taste to your plate.

Pro Tricks for Amazing Creamy Hummus
Use Ice Water for Extra Creaminess
Adding a bit of ice water while blending your hummus can make it even creamier. The cold water helps emulsify the tahini, lending an ultra-smooth texture to your dip.
Roast Your Garlic
To add a deeper flavor to your hummus, try roasting your garlic before blending. Roasted garlic offers a mellow, sweet flavor that’s less pungent than raw garlic, giving your hummus a richer taste.
Don’t Skimp on the Tahini
Tahini is a key ingredient in creating the creamy texture of hummus. Make sure to use a generous amount and choose a high-quality brand for the best results, as this can greatly impact the flavor and consistency of your hummus.
